The Role of Variable Ratio Reinforcement

A key factor in the addictive nature of these games is the use of variable ratio reinforcement. This means that rewards (points, power-ups, etc.) are not given after a predictable number of attempts but occur randomly. This uncertainty keeps players motivated, as they never know when the next reward will appear. It’s similar to the psychology behind slot machines – the intermittent nature of the rewards creates a compelling pull to continue playing. The enticing possibility of a large score or a rare power-up keeps players hooked, even in the face of frequent failures. This reinforcement schedule is statistically proven to be highly effective in maintaining player engagement over long periods.
